GENEALOGY

The Natrona County Library genealogy collection includes cemetery records, old Casper newspapers, high school yearbooks, historical city directories, and more. The Library also subscribes to a number of databases to aid you in genealogical research. Ancestry Library

Thousands of databases and primary source material to support genealogical research.
IN LIBRARY USE ONLY

Historic Map Works

An extensive digital map collection, with more than 400,000 high-resolution, full-color historic maps. Cadastral (property and land-ownership) maps, antique world maps, city directories and illustrations provide genealogists, historians, and researchers with a wealth of information.

ProQuest African American Heritage

A genealogy resource exclusively devoted to African American family history research.

ProQuest Obituaries

Over 10.5 million obituaries and death notices from the complete historical runs of major national newspapers.

Sanborn Maps

Provides digital access to Sanborn fire insurance maps for Wyoming cities and towns 1867-1970.
